Mortgages & notes payable is the club’s reported long-term debt. A year-over-year rise typically signals a capital project being financed; a fall signals deleveraging. A dash marks a line the filing did not report — not a zero.

WWhite Lake Golf Club reported $952k of revenue for FY23, at an operating margin of 0.3%. Revenue moved up 1.2% against the prior posted return. Every figure on this page is drawn from the club’s Form 990 as filed; a dash marks a value the filing did not report.
